Duration and Admission Information

Hiking at 2800m on Mount Etna - Duration and Admission Information

Nestled at the awe-inspiring altitude of 2800 meters on Mount Etna, the hiking experience boasts a duration of 4 hours, with admission tickets not included.

To ensure a safe and enjoyable journey, hikers are advised to adhere to essential safety precautions such as staying hydrated, wearing appropriate clothing, and being mindful of the altitude effects.

Proper equipment requirements, including sturdy hiking boots, weather-appropriate attire, a backpack with essentials like water and snacks, and a hat for sun protection, are essential for this adventure. Participants should also consider bringing trekking poles for added stability on the rugged terrain.

Cancellation Policy and Weather Consideration

Hiking at 2800m on Mount Etna - Cancellation Policy and Weather Consideration

Participants embarking on the hiking experience at 2800m on Mount Etna should be aware of the cancellation policy, which includes full refunds for cancellations made up to 24 hours before the start time. This cancellation flexibility allows hikers to plan accordingly, ensuring a stress-free booking process.

It’s vital to consider weather preparation when planning this experience, as the hike is weather-dependent. Mount Etna’s altitude can result in rapidly changing weather conditions, so being equipped with appropriate gear such as layers, sturdy hiking boots, and waterproof clothing is essential. Plus, staying informed about the weather forecast before the hike is recommended to enhance safety and enjoyment.
